← Expertise

Embedded systems & IoT

Firmware, IoT, and robotics — from breadboard prototype through fleet deployment.

Who hires us for this

Companies with hardware on the floor and software that needs to talk to it — provisioning, telemetry, OTA updates, fleet management.

How we approach it

Embedded work has two halves we treat as one: the firmware on the device and the cloud system that fleets, monitors, and updates it. The constraint envelope sets the architecture, not the other way around — and we'll write to bare metal when ROS would be 50× the cycle budget you have.

What you get

Firmware that survives field conditions, provisioning flows that work offline, OTA update channels with bricked-device recovery, and a telemetry pipeline that ingests from thousands of constrained endpoints without melting the bill.

Detail

Embedded work has two halves we treat as one: the firmware on the device and the cloud system that fleets, monitors, and updates it. We've shipped both together — provisioning flows that work offline, OTA update channels that handle bricked-device recovery, and telemetry pipelines that ingest from thousands of constrained endpoints without melting the bill.

For robotics we build on ROS where it makes sense, and we'll write straight to a microcontroller when ROS would be 50× the cycle budget you have. The constraint envelope sets the architecture, not the other way around.

Technologies we use

  • C / C++
  • Embedded Linux
  • RTOS
  • Python
  • ROS
  • Raspberry Pi
  • ESP32
  • MQTT
  • LoRaWAN

Want this expertise on your project?

Tell us what you are building. We will say in one email if we are the right partner.

Let's talk